I ordered the new Mac Mini on 22 July 2011 and expected delivery date was 04 August 2011. Today i received an email saying the item has been shipped (expected deliver date 29 July) so i click on the tracking link and it redirects me to the uk website(im in Australia) no parcel found. I then go to the Australian website and put in the tracking number, again no item found. I then see the company is tnt international express so i put the tracking number in the international website, again nothing!

Can anybody explain what's going on here? thanks

Tracking number emails are often sent out as soon as the carrier is notified to come pick up a parcel for shipment. Unfortunately they don't show up in the carrier's system until they either pick up the parcel and scan it or it arrives at their local depot for scanning. Give it a day and your tracking number should work.
